Camp v. Jennings
Citations
- 44 Fla. 533
Syllabus
<p>1. A writ of error to review a judgment dismissing an application for an alternative writ of mandamus to compel public officers to recognize and perform an alleged contract made on behalf of the State will be dismissed where in other cases between plaintiffs in error and- some of the defendants in error involving the validity of the same contract this court has decided that no valid contract exists and there is doubt as to whether this court has acquired jurisdiction over the persons of the defendants in error in such writ of error.</p>
